Abstract

The invention discloses a low-noise centrifugal ventilator casing belonging to the technical field of noise reduction for ventilators. The ventilator casing is formed by sequentially compositing a carbon structural steel inner layer, an inner-layer sound absorption plaster material, a porous foam metal plate, an outer-layer sound absorption plaster material and a carbon structural steel outer layer. The invention provides the low-noise casing which is simple in structure, light in weigh and good in noise reduction effect, and has certain stiffness. The amount of used metal materials is reduced, the cost is lowered, and the noise is reduced to about 10dB.

Background technique
In ventilator running, the revolution of blade, eddy current, sinuous flow and mechanical vibration all can produce noise.The noise that large centrifugal ventilator produces in running is very large, wherein power station large centrifugal air-blower noise used is up to about 100dB, so high noise not only has a strong impact on the physical and mental health of operations staff, long-term work may cause becoming deaf at such environment, and the dispute caused the work of surrounding resident and the impact of life because of fan noise is also increasing.Current blower fan noise-reduction method focuses mostly in the transformation of blower fan structure aspect, such as imports and exports at blower fan and installs guide plate etc., and install noise elimination sound proof box etc. additional.But many noise-reduction method field conduct more complicated, even relate to the transformation of blower fan important feature, cost is higher, extensive use in the blower fan noise reduction of reality, and its difficulty is very large; Therefore, effectively reduce centrifugal fan noise and become one of major issue improving operations staff's working environment and surrounding resident living environment.

Embodiment
The present invention proposes a kind of low-noise centrifugal ventilation machine casing.Be explained below in conjunction with accompanying drawing.
In the low-noise centrifugal ventilation machine casing structure schematic diagram shown in Fig. 1, Fig. 2, low-noise centrifugal ventilation machine casing by structural carbon steel internal layer 1, internal layer absorb sound wipe one's face material 2, porous foam metal plate 3, outer sound absorption wipe one's face material 4 and structural carbon steel skin 5 successively compound form, in order to reduce the mechanical vibration noise between ventilator structural carbon steel internal layer 1 and porous foam metal plate 3, between structural carbon steel and porous foam metal plate, arranging the thick internal layer of 10mm to absorb sound material 2 of wiping one's face; Equally, between ventilator structural carbon steel outer 5 and porous foam metal plate 3, also arrange that skin that 10mm is thick absorbs sound material 4 of wiping one's face.At fan casing edge weld bolt, and extend to casing skin, fixing for different parts, utilizes rivet to be fixedly connected between porous foam metal plate 3 and structural carbon steel internal layer 1, straight tenon 6 can be adopted to be connected (as shown in Figure 2) with straight trough 7 between each block of porous foam metal plate.
Principle of noise reduction of the present invention is: the noise in ventilator running, passing through in the outside transmittance process of porous metals, the little hole wall of sound wave and porous metals produces and rubs and reflect, acoustic wave segment is absorbed or is offset, sound wave can be converted into heat energy from viscous resistance face, thus reduces the noise outwards transmitted; Acting as of coating material prevents coming off and effectively preventing aperture clogs of porous foam metal plate, serves certain sound insulation effect simultaneously, ensures noise reduction.
Embodiment
Numerical simulation is used to carry out noise calculation to measuring point in certain centrifugal fan, former blower fan plant noise is about 83 dB, after using low noise casing, the thick structural carbon steel internal layer of employing 10mm of ventilator casing, wipe one's face material 10mm, porous foam metal plate 30mm, outer sound absorption of internal layer sound absorption is wiped one's face the outer compound composition of material 10mm and structural carbon steel 10mm, fan noise is reduced to 72 dB, noise reduction highly significant, improves the working environment of operations staff.
